uPVC windows for sash windows
Upvc sash windows are offered in a variety of frame styles and colors to match the requirements of all homes. They are double glazed windows slough-glazed, and provide greater thermal efficiency than the traditional Sash windows. This can help reduce heating bills and ensure that the home is draught-free.
Unlike timber frames uPVC does not require regular maintenance and is weatherproof. This makes uPVC a great option for homeowners who want to save time and money. uPVC sash windows are also more durable than timber windows and can last for up to 40 years. They can be outfitted with decorative horns or handles with delicate designs to resemble the look of Victorian sash windows. Anglian Elite's sash windows meet the guidelines of the police regarding home safety.
A modern uPVC sash window will have a mechanism that allows you to move windows independently and be closed and opened with little effort. The sashes that can be moved have cords and weights connected to pulleys hidden. This creates a balance between forces. This makes sure that the sash can open smoothly and closes smoothly.
Sash windows made of uPVC demand minimal maintenance and can be easily cleaned with a damp cloth or sponge. They are easy to install and can be used on a variety styles. They are also an eco green option since they're recyclable. They are also less expensive than sash replacement windows slough made of timber and won't rot or warp.
uPVC flush sash window
When shut, these windows will sit at a level with the frame, re-creating the look of traditional wood joinery without the need for bulky hardware. They're perfect for new builds or heritage properties which require a secluded and traditional style.
As opposed to wooden frames uPVC frames will not expand or shrink. They will not bend or warp, and are easy to maintain. Just wipe them down to keep their appearance clean.
You can also choose from a range of authentic handles and hinges, such as monkey-tail windows or dummy stays handle to match the style of your home. You can also choose Premium Regency furniture, sash windows slough which is available in black or pewter finishes.
Sash windows don't just enhance the appearance of your house but they are extremely energy efficient. They'll offer a great degree of weather resistance and block cold air from entering your home, keeping your home warm and comfortable throughout the year. uPVC flush sash windows are the best choice for homeowners looking to upgrade their homes or renovate older homes. They feature a beautiful finish that will never be trendy and can add a significant value to your home. uPVC bow or bay windows
Bow or bay windows are a stylish addition to any home and can increase the resale value of the property. They add space to the home, increase space, boost lighting, and provide a panoramic outdoor view. They are great for homes with big walls and can accommodate the arch-shaped design. They're also a good option for homes with a modern Cape Cod style or a traditional colonial exterior.
In contrast to other styles of windows, bay and bow windows typically have greater panes and a round appearance. They can be fitted with operable or fixed windows to let homeowners limit the amount of light in their homes. They are also available in a broad range of finishes, colors and glazing options.
A uPVC bay or bow window is a cost-effective option for sash windows slough homeowners looking to make improvements to their homes. They are available in a variety of sizes and materials, and can be customised to suit any style. In addition to their attractive appearance Upvc windows require less maintenance and are extremely energy efficient.
Bow windows are normally comprised of 4 to 6 windows. They can be fixed or operated. They are also available in a range of materials and colors, and can be designed to suit any architectural style. However, they are more expensive than other window designs. The cost of a uPVC bow or bay window will depend on the number of windows are inside and the type of material used.
uPVC composite doors
Your front door can reveal a lot about you and your style. It must be a standout piece that welcomes visitors with warmth and creates a positive first impression. While trends in exterior design are constantly changing composite and uPVC doors remain two of the most popular choices for homeowners updating their homes.
uPVC is a non-plasticised polyvinylchloride. It is a versatile material that is able to be cut into a variety of designs and shapes. It is also immune to the elements, which is perfect for the UK. Although it's not as attractive as timber however, it will last for a long time with minimal maintenance. Unlike wood, uPVC will not warp or rot when treated correctly. It can be made in a variety of colors, and furniture used in doors can be changed.
Both uPVC doors and composite doors are energy efficient they keep heat inside your home and cold outside. Combined with the high level of security offered by multipoint locking, they are an ideal option for homeowners wanting to save on their energy costs. They require little maintenance and don't need to be stained or painted. To keep them clean, all you need is a non-abrasive fabric and soapy water. uPVC doors and composite doors are available with the same selection of hardware such as handles and letterplates.
